Registriert seit: 17. Sep 2006
Ort: Barchfeld
27.619 Beiträge
Delphi 12 Athens
|
AW: Dateien kopieren und umbenennen
30. Nov 2011, 13:20
Wie wäre es denn mit einer Boolean-Variablen?
Delphi-Quellcode:
//Erstmal nur neue Dateien
OnlyNew := true;
for i := 0 to Dateien.Count - 1 do
//CopyFile schlug fehl
if not CopyFile(PChar(sourcefile), PChar(destfile), OnlyNew) then
//Datei bereits vorhanden
if GetLastError = ERROR_ALREADY_EXISTS then
//Dialog bestätigt
if MessageDlg(...) = mrYes then
//weitere werden überschrieben
OnlyNew := false;
Ungetestet.
Detlef "Ich habe Angst vor dem Tag, an dem die Technologie unsere menschlichen Interaktionen übertrumpft. Die Welt wird eine Generation von Idioten bekommen." (Albert Einstein)
Dieser Tag ist längst gekommen
|